Best Works and Authors of Existentialism
Existentialism, as a philosophical and literary direction, gained wide recognition in the 20th century due to its deep immersion in the problems of human being and the meaning of life. This genre of literary analysis presents an overview of outstanding works and authors of existentialism, explores their contribution to the literary heritage, main themes and motives, as well as philosophical and aesthetic aspects of this direction.Among the most famous works of existentialism are novels and stories by such authors as Fyodor Dostoevsky, Jean-Paul Sartre, Albert Camus, Friedrich Nietzsche and others. Their work explores deep internal conflicts, the absurdity of being, alienation and the search for meaning in the world, which makes them relevant today.
Existentialism in literature attracts attention for its philosophical depth and emotional intensity. The authors of this direction sought to understand the essence of human existence, to express its complexity and contradictions through the images and plots of their works.
